Selectivity: Selectivity of the return distribution

Description

Selectivity is the same as Jensen's alpha

Usage

Selectivity(Ra, Rb, Rf = 0, ...)

Arguments

Ra

an xts, vector, matrix, data frame, timeSeries or zoo object of asset returns

Rb

return vector of the benchmark asset

Rf

risk free rate, in same period as your returns

any other passthru parameters

Details

$$Selectivity = r_p - r_f - \beta_p * (b - r_f)$$

where \(r_f\) is the risk free rate, \(\beta_r\) is the regression beta, \(r_p\) is the portfolio return and b is the benchmark return

References

Carl Bacon, Practical portfolio performance measurement and attribution, second edition 2008 p.78

Examples

# NOT RUN {
data(portfolio_bacon)
print(Selectivity(portfolio_bacon[,1], portfolio_bacon[,2])) #expected -0.0141

data(managers)
print(Selectivity(managers['1996',1], managers['1996',8]))
print(Selectivity(managers['1996',1:5], managers['1996',8]))

# }
